CONTROLS
CONTROL CONSOLE
11. Auto-cruise button (cruise control)
Do not use this button on the following
roads.
• Heavy traffic roads where a safe
spacing between vehicles cannot be
kept.
• Roads with many steep down slopes or
curves.
• Slippery roads due to freezing or
snowing.
Note:
When traveling the slopes (up or
down), a constant vehicle speed cannot be
retained due to the gradient.
The cruise control (automatic
constant speed traveling device) is a
feature that enables to retain a
desired vehicle speed without operating the
travel pedal.
This function is available in the low-speed
travel (Turtle) mode or in the high-speed
travel (Hare) mode. Note that it only applies
to the “forward” traveling.
Setting a speed
1. Fully depress the travel pedal.
2. Press the auto-cruise button to set to the
maximum speed. The cruise indicator
lamp lights up on the display, and the
auto-cruise button lamp also lights up.
The travel speed can be adjusted by
increasing or decreasing the engine RPM
(throttle control).
Canceling the speed setting
To cancel, do either of the following. The
auto-cruise display lamp will also go out.
• Step on the brake pedal.
• Step on the travel pedal.
• Press this button again. The button lamp
will also go out.
12. Parking brake button
Pressing this button will turn on the
button lamp, indicating that the
parking brake is engaged. The
parking brake indicator lamp lights up on the
display.
Pressing this button again will turn off the
lamp and the indicator lamp, indicating that
the parking brake is disengaged. (When the
safety lock lever is fully lowered to the
unlocked position while the engine is
running.)
IMPORTANT: Do not activate the parking
brake while digging. Doing so could
damage the brake disk due to the
excessive load acting on it. Lock the
brake pedal by depressing it down.
Note:
The parking brake is automatically
activated when the power is turned off.
